Frequently asked questions

What is Shinjuku like?

Shinjuku is a vibrant neighborhood known for its array of dining options and bar scene. Looking for sights you might find in a travel guide about Shinjuku? Consider a visit to Shinjuku Gyoen National Garden while you're in the neighborhood.

What can I see and do in this Tokyo neighborhood?

Looking for a little shopping break? A shopping trip to Shinjuku Subnade, Shinjuku Isetan, and Isetan Department Store Shinjuku might be just the ticket while you're in Shinjuku. Shinjuku Gyoen National Garden and Samurai Museum are some other stops to visit in the neighborhood. Favorite places to visit in the surrounding area include Shibuya Crossing, Tokyo Dome, and Meiji Jingu Shrine. While you're out sightseeing, Nippon Budokan and Tokyo Imperial Palace are a couple of additional sights to visit in Tokyo.

How can I get around Shinjuku and the greater Tokyo area?

If you want to see more of the city, Shinjuku-sanchome Station is the closest metro stop. Others nearby include Shinjuku-nishiguchi Station and Higashi-shinjuku Station. If you're considering venturing out of town, train travel is a great option. Seibu-Shinjuku Station is the closet train station, but Shinjuku Station and Shin-Okubo Station are also close by.
